Byng presumably obtained his parliamentary seat at Rochester through local influence, possibly supported by Lord Cobham. An executor of Secretary Davison’s will, Byng died intestate at Wrotham 17 July 1616, administration of his estate being granted to his son George the following 12 Feb.1Vis. Kent (Harl.
